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00986415 4534152534 1229434 5870332 680086
59 2974768 85
59 2974768 85
1229531 8061 414956 0354242 05883
All about undefined
Interested in learning more?
59 2974768 85
1229531 8061 414956 0354242 05883
See more
6415834805 173 3118148190
263432064 0248 1920382367
See more
817855611 74613281113 194756793
83 71303 15 173 1243
See more